          from my experience what you say about DSSU is incorrect, a
single DSSU cannot stage the data off to multiple tape tape pools - if
you have a requirement to stage to different tape pools you need to have
a at least one DSSU per tape pool,=20

        I'm also interested in thoughts regarding VTL vs DSSU.=20

        DSSU interests me mostly because I can write multiple jobs at
once without any regard for tape pool, mpx or not, retention, etc.....=20

        ...then it all gets sorted out to appropriate tapes during the
destaging=20

        VTL still presents itself to NBU as a tape, so each virtual tape
drive must be licensed with Veritas, in additional to the physical tape
drives (unless the VTL is run inline, though there could be issues there
regarding estimated compression, etc.)=20
